My beloved Excel just gave me a scare.
It charged fine overnight.
I then decided to give it a quick boost a couple of hours ago.
Plugged it into my PC, while I was using it (The PC).
The Excel said "Charging", but the battery never increased.
So, took the Excel downstairs, and plugged my normal Excel charger for a while. Still no increase.
I shut it down, and left it for a while. Still no increase.

Took it back upstairs to my second charger (I have two. A free gift from SO). Still no joy.
Went and had a shower, came back and the battery is finally beginning to charge. It has now increased by around 20%.

So everything is normal now. And it's charging properly again.
Think I will start looking out for a new battery. Just in case.
Anyone know of a supplier?
